Tech workers fighting for a union at the Times virtually walked out in protest over management’s continued anti-union tactics, the first work stoppage tied to unionization in the tech industry. On the day of the walk out, over 50% of the bargaining unit or 300 workers participated. They allege the company has been illegally trying to obstruct their unionization campaign. Tech workers from the company hope to join NewsGuild, an affiliate of the Communications Workers of America Union.
